Output f88e852880aa76a0d6b1527ed7cc17c58d13bb15c7c1c9a0033054db06f972c7:8

value
12430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f21611c095c86f19ad8b5d4b175b2c49d29ff5 OP_EQUAL
address
34y5ahhKodK6223x831QdvdPknmSVckeYa
transaction
f88e852880aa76a0d6b1527ed7cc17c58d13bb15c7c1c9a0033054db06f972c7
confirmations
303787
spent
true